About this show

**TCU Duo Recital: 20th-Century Music from America and Europe** Violinist Hyerim Lee and pianist Michael Bukhman bring their individual international careers and musical insights together for an intimate chamber music recital exploring how musical language evolved and expanded across the 20th century. The program opens with Korngold's *Much Ado About Nothing* Suite, a dramatic and cinematic work inspired by Shakespeare's beloved comedy. Ravel's *Violin Sonata No. 2* follows, blending jazz influences with modern sensibility β€” highlighted by the expressive Blues movement and the electrifying energy of the finale. After intermission, Messiaen's *Theme and Variations* unfolds from a simple theme into a rich tapestry of emotion and color. The program closes with Respighi's *Violin Sonata in B Minor*, a work full of late-Romantic lyricism and warmth that bridges the classical and modern worlds. Spanning different cultures and musical traditions on a single stage, this recital celebrates the remarkable diversity and depth of 20th-century chamber music. --- **Program** **E.
